This is focusing on the order of operations.
PEMDAS = Parenthesis, exponents, multiplication, division, addition, subtraction.
40 ÷ [(18 - 9) - (13 - 12)]
40 ÷ [9 - 1]
40 ÷ 8
5
[(13 - 9) · 3] + [(14 - 8) · 2]
[4 · 3] + [6 · 2]
12 + 12
24
